
Hello, I'm David. I'm a full-stack developer with 8 years of experience. I enjoy building sites & apps. My focus is React (Next.js).
About me
After graduating with a degree in Finance and International Business, I taught ESL in South Korea. During that time, I decided to pursue my passion for programming. I enrolled in a coding bootcamp and learned full-stack web development. My favorite part of programming is coming together as a team to deliver a product. I love building a solution that I can be proud of and that serves millions of users. My core stack is React, Next.js, Node.js, and MongoDB. I am always looking to learn new technologies.
When I'm not coding, I enjoy playing video games, fishing, drinking coffee, and lighting up cigars.
My projects
My skills
- HTML
- CSS
- JavaScript
- TypeScript
- React
- Next.js
- Node.js
- Git
- MongoDB
- Redux
- MobX
- GraphQL
- Apollo
- Express
- Jest
- React Testing Library
- Storybook
- Agile
- Scrum
- Figma
My experience
Senior Software Developer
M1 finance
A fintech company, I was a fullstack developer on the banking delivery team. We were responsible for services like personal loans, margin loans, cash/savings accounts.
2023 - presentSenior Software Developer
Artica
I was a front-end developer that contributed to bestselling.com and built decoder.com from the ground up in 6 weeks.
2022Senior Software Developer
Dutchie
I was a full stack developer working on the dashboard, customer portal, and payments teams.
2020Software Developer
Remine
I was a front-end and mobile developer.
2018Software Developer
Phunware
I was a software developer rewriting the admin dashboard app from PHP to React/Node.
2017Software Developer
Industry, Inc.
I was a software developer re-writing the app to current at the time standards and releasing a newly styled version.
2017Graduated bootcamp
Hack Reactor
I graduated after 3 months and immediately found a job as a software developer.
2016Contact me
Please contact me directly at davidnguyen21@gmail.com or through this form.